About Heon‐Jin Lee

Heon‐Jin Lee is a scholar working on Molecular Biology, Social Psychology, Cancer Research, Oncology and Periodontics, having authored 102 papers that have together received 4.8k indexed citations. Recurring topics across this work include Neuroendocrine regulation and behavior (19 papers), MicroRNA in disease regulation (11 papers), RNA modifications and cancer (11 papers), Extracellular vesicles in disease (11 papers), Evolutionary Psychology and Human Behavior (7 papers), Bacterial Infections and Vaccines (6 papers), Oral microbiology and periodontitis research (6 papers) and Cancer-related molecular mechanisms research (5 papers). The work is most often cited by research in Behavioral Neuroscience (356 citations), Social Psychology (1.5k citations), Endocrine and Autonomic Systems (453 citations), Pharmacy (303 citations) and Microbiology (363 citations). Heon‐Jin Lee has collaborated with scholars based in South Korea, United States and Germany. Frequent co-authors include W. Scott Young, Abbe H. Macbeth, Su‐Hyung Hong, Jerome H. Pagani, Heather K. Caldwell, Ji-Woong Choi, Youngkyun Lee, Sung‐Min Kang, Song‐Yi Choi and Jin‐Woo Park. Their work appears in journals such as Experimental Biology and Medicine, International Journal of Molecular Sciences, Cancer Letters, Cancers and Journal of Periodontology.
